No need to assume that humble, orange bottle is waste that needs to be recycled. One of my aunts uses them to keep spices fresh. Cincinnati-based Matthew 25: Ministries, an international humanitarian aid and disaster relief organization, accepts donations of empty plastic pill bottles that are either sent to places where medical supplies are needed or are shredded and recycled. Yes, some Walgreens outlets have kiosks where you can drop off your prescription bottles, as well as unused or expired medications. Some animal shelters may also accept your used bottles. Hi, dear friends. Where and how to dispose of unused medicines. Check the symbol on the bottom: 1 and 2 plastics are accepted in most recycling programs; 3-7 plastics are accepted in some. Our pill bottle program fulfills the dual needs of improving medical care in developing countries and caring for our environment, according to the website. Information and Communication Technology (ICT) is one of the Models used by Bank of Baroda for implementation of Financial Inclusion. ICT based models are (i) POS, (ii) Kiosk. POS is based on Application Service Provider (ASP) model with smart cards based technology for financial inclusion under the model, BCs are appointed by banks and CBCs These BCs are provided with point-of-service(POS) devices, using which they carry out transaction for the smart card holders at their doorsteps. The customers can operate their account using their smart cards through biometric authentication. In this system all transactions processed by the BC are online real time basis in core banking of bank. PoS devices deployed in the field are capable to process the transaction on the basis of Smart Card, Account number (card less), Aadhar number (AEPS) transactions.
